x+10=7(9x+1)
We move all terms to the left:
x+10-(7(9x+1))=0
We calculate terms in parentheses: -(7(9x+1)), so:We get rid of parentheses
7(9x+1)
We multiply parentheses
63x+7
Back to the equation:
-(63x+7)
x-63x-7+10=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
-62x+3=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
-62x=-3
x=-3/-62
x=3/62
